Carjacked couple threatened at knifepoint at midnight encounter in Adelaide’s northeast

A couple in a Mercedes have been assaulted and carjacked by a duo armed with a knife in a midnight encounter in a shopping centre carpark in Adelaide’s northeast.

A man and woman have been assaulted and carjacked by a duo armed with a knife at a midnight encounter in Adelaide’s northeast.

Police were called Westfield Tea Tree Plaza shopping centre carpark on North East Rd at about 12.07am on Friday after a man reported he and his girlfriend had been threatened by two men.

The two men demanded the keys so the victim handed them over. But as the pair attempted to start the grey 2015 Mercedes-Benz sedan the suspects couldn’t work out how to release the handbrake.

The victim then tried to get his keys back but was assaulted by the suspects.

The pair then drove off with the handbrake still on, with the car making a loud noise as it drove away.

The victim received a cut to his finger and was also punched in the head. He was treated at hospital for his injuries.

The woman was not injured.

Police are searching for the vehicle – registration XD428W with thin-spoke mag wheels – and the suspects are still on the loose.

The first suspect is described as being of Aboriginal appearance, about 170cm tall, medium build and was wearing dark clothing.

The second suspect is also described as being of Aboriginal appearance, about 176cm tall, slim build and was wearing dark clothing. Both men were believed to be in their early 20s.

Anyone who may have witnessed the incident or sees the car is asked to call the Police Assistance Line on 131444.
